Instructions using Storage Management Utility (SMU) MSA2000 G1
environments
WARNING!
Do not cycle power or restart devices during a firmware update. If the update is interrupted or there
is a power failure, the module could become inoperative. If this occurs, contact technical support. The
module may need to be returned to the factory for reprogramming.
1. Place the downloaded firmware package in a temporary directory.
2. If using a Smart Component, extract the contents of the Smart Component.
In Windows Click Extract on the first screen of the Smart Component.
In Linux Enter ./CPxxxxxx.scexe --unpack=<folder name> to extract the contents of
the Smart Component to the <folder name> folder. For example,./CP001123.scexe
unpack=extract_here
3. Locate the firmware file in the extracted folder. The firmware filename is in the following format:
mercurysw-O300B28-01.bin
4. If the system has a single controller, stop I/O to vdisks before starting the firmware update.
5. Login to the SMU and select Manage > Update Software > Enclosure Firmware > Update Firmware.
6. Select the type of expansion modules to update. Expansion modules that have the same
manufacturer, model, and firmware revision are considered the same type. For example, two
identical expansion modules with different firmware revisions are considered to be different types.
7. Click Select Type And Continue.
Enclosure processors of the selected type are listed, with the following information displayed for
each enclosure:
Device WWN : The drive enclosure's node World Wide Name.
Address : The channel and loop ID of the expansion module.
Manufacturer : The expansion module manufacturer.
Model : The expansion module model number.
Rev : The revision code for the firmware currently in the expansion module.
If more than two enclosure modules are listed, a Select All check box is displayed.
8. Select the enclosure modules to update.
NOTE:
All enclosures in an array configuration must use the same firmware version.
9. Click Continue.
10. Click Browse and select the firmware file to install.
11. Click Load Device Firmware File.
12. In the SMU display, verify that the proper firmware version appears for each updated module.
